    Five people have been injured in a traffic accident near the Druid's Glen golf course in Co Wicklow.

    The accident involving a car and a four-wheel drive took place on the road between Newtownmountkennedy and Kilcoole at around 8.15pm.

    The injured have been taken to St Vincent's Hospital in Dublin. It is understood two of them are in a serious condition.
